@article{oai:kumadai.repo.nii.ac.jp:00028330, author = {Watanabe, Isao and 土田, 美穂 and Tsuchida, Miho and 渡辺, 功 and 土田, 美穂 and Tsuchida, Miho}, journal = {文学部論叢}, month = {Mar}, note = {application/pdf, 論文(Article), Fifteen undergraduates took part in three experiments of entrained motion, a type of apparent motion, in which a test stimulus (TS), blinking alone, appears to move into an occluder entrained by the apparent motion of entraining stimuli(ESs) in the display. The participants rated the TS according to the apparent motion(Experiment 1,2,and 3)and transformation in size(Experiment 3)of the TS. Varied were the width (Experiment 1), the form (Experiment 2) of the occluder, and also the sizes of the occluder, TS, and ESs(Experiment 3). Experiment l showed that the rating of motion increased with the increasing width of the occluder, Experiment 2 showed that the rating increased with the increasing width of the grid forming the occluder. Experiment 3 showed that the rating of motion was high when the ESs after the motion were small enough to be covered by the occluder. The results indicated the occlusion should be large enough to cover the TS after motion for the entrained motion to occur, and also that the size of the TS should appear to be reduced or expanded, entrained by the size of the ESs.}, pages = {25--34}, title = {便乗運動における遮蔽刺激の性質と便乗刺激の見かけの縮小と拡大}, volume = {105}, year = {2014}, yomi = {ツチダ, ミホ and ツチダ, ミホ} }
